#b4006d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4006d is composed of 70.6% red, 0%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 323.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 35.3%. #b4006d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00da with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#b4006d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4006d has RGB values of R:180, G:0,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.39,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11796589.

Shades and Tints of #b4006d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#ffeff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4006d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61535b is the less saturated color, while #b4006d is the most saturated one.
